Lifesaver alert!

These things have been an absolute life saver from Iceland, they are. Pre-cooked chicken skewers and they’re ruddy delicious! They’re 3 for 10 quid and have four in a pack. They’ve got loads of different flavours, hoisin, chicken satay flavour, barbecue flavour.

There’s a really spicy flavour to and they are fabulous they’re about one or two syns at most for a skewer. So for a pack of four, a maximum of eight sins for the pack. Now being my size, I get 30 syns a day so a pack of those for my lunch have been absolute lifesavers. They are delicious and I can’t recommend them highly enough!
